    No one knows the time of the day of judgement, except God Himself. While prophet Muhammad SAW has given us some signs of it, Quran is very clear that it will come unexpectedly, and even prophet SAW could not know it’s time.

    Quran 7:187

    Translation by Asad

    THEY WILL ASK thee [O Prophet] about the Last Hour: “When will it come to pass?” Say: “Verily, knowledge thereof rests with my Sustainer alone. None but He will reveal it in its time. Heavily will it weigh on the heavens and the earth; [and] it will not fall upon you otherwise than of a sudden.” They will ask thee – as if thou couldst gain insight into this [mystery] by dint of persistent inquiry! Say: “Knowledge thereof rests with my Sustainer alone; but [of this] most people are unaware.”
